解构传统质量检查表:拥抱数据驱动的智能质控体系
在2026年的今天,如果还在寻找“免费质量检查表模板”,那说明你的质量管理理念可能已经落后了。与其依赖千篇一律的模板,不如思考如何利用企业自身的数据,构建一个真正有效的、数据驱动的质量检查体系。作为一名法医会计师和开源软件爱好者,我将带你深入了解如何实现这一点。
1. 质量检查的“暗数据”识别:超越表面的数据洞察
传统的质量检查往往只关注显而易见的数据,比如“不良品数量”。但真正的质量问题往往隐藏在看似无关的数据之中,我称之为“暗数据”。
举例:制造业
不要仅仅记录“不良品数量”,而是将这些不良品与以下数据进行关联分析:
- 不良品产生的车间、班组、具体操作员: 是否存在某个车间、班组或操作员的不良品率明显高于其他?
- 设备维护记录: 不良品是否与特定设备的维护周期相关?
- 培训记录: 产生不良品的操作员是否接受过充分的培训?培训内容是否需要改进?
- 原材料批次: 不同批次的原材料是否会导致不同的不良品率?
如何利用开源工具进行关联分析?
-
Python的Pandas库: Pandas提供了强大的数据处理和分析功能,可以轻松地将不同来源的数据进行合并、清洗和分析。
```python
import pandas as pd读取数据
bad_products = pd.read_csv('bad_products.csv')
maintenance_records = pd.read_csv('maintenance_records.csv')
training_records = pd.read_csv('training_records.csv')数据合并
merged_data = pd.merge(bad_products, maintenance_records, on='equipment_id', how='left')
merged_data = pd.merge(merged_data, training_records, on='operator_id', how='left')关联分析(例如,计算不同操作员的不良品率)
operator_bad_rate = merged_data.groupby('operator_id')['is_bad'].mean()
print(operator_bad_rate)
``` -
R语言: R语言在统计分析方面具有优势,可以用于更复杂的关联分析和建模。
举例:服务业
- 客户投诉与服务人员排班: 客户投诉是否集中在某些服务人员的排班时段?
- 服务时长与客户满意度: 服务时长是否与客户满意度呈正相关或负相关?
- 员工情绪与服务质量: 员工的情绪状态是否会影响服务质量?(可以通过员工访谈、情绪识别等方式获取数据)
举例:医疗行业
- 患者用药记录与不良反应: 特定药物的不良反应是否与患者的年龄、性别、病史等因素相关?
- 手术时长与术后并发症: 手术时长是否与术后并发症的发生率相关?
- 医护人员工作强度与差错率: 医护人员的工作强度是否会影响差错率?
通过挖掘这些“暗数据”,我们可以更全面地了解质量问题的根源,从而制定更有针对性的改进措施。
2. 基于风险的检查表构建:聚焦高风险领域
质量检查不应该是一个“面面俱到”的任务,而应该基于风险评估,将有限的资源投入到最需要关注的领域。这需要我们使用风险矩阵来确定检查的优先级。
风险矩阵示例:
| 风险事件 | 发生可能性 | 影响程度 | 风险等级 | 检查频率 | 检查深度 |
|---|---|---|---|---|---|
| 设备故障导致停产 | 中等 | 高 | 高 | 每天 | 详细检查 |
| 原材料质量不合格 | 低 | 中等 | 中等 | 每周 | 抽样检查 |
| 操作员操作失误导致不良品 | 高 | 低 | 中等 | 每周 | 抽样检查 |
如何将风险评估转化为检查项目?
- 针对高风险事件,制定详细的检查项目: 例如,针对“设备故障导致停产”,检查项目可以包括:设备维护记录、设备运行参数、设备报警记录等。
- 确保检查项目能够有效地捕捉到潜在的质量问题: 例如,检查设备运行参数时,要关注异常波动,及时发现潜在的故障隐患。
3. 动态检查表的概念:持续演进的智能系统
质量检查表不是一成不变的,而应该随着时间的推移不断演进,根据实际运行情况进行调整。这就需要我们引入“检查表版本控制”的概念,并利用开源版本控制工具(例如:Git)来管理检查表的变更历史。
检查表版本控制的重要性:
- 追溯历史: 可以随时查看检查表的历史版本,了解检查项目的变更情况。
- 协同编辑: 允许多人同时编辑检查表,并记录每个人的修改记录。
- 回滚: 如果新的检查表出现问题,可以快速回滚到之前的版本。
如何利用数据分析的结果来评估检查表的有效性?
- 分析检查结果与质量问题之间的相关性: 如果检查表无法有效地发现质量问题,就需要对其进行改进。
- 分析检查项目的有效性: 如果某个检查项目长期未发现问题,可能需要降低其检查频率或将其从检查表中移除。
如何利用自动化工具来定时分析检查表的结果?
- 使用Python或R语言编写脚本,定时分析检查表的数据,自动生成报告,并将异常情况推送给相关人员。
- 可以使用Jenkins等自动化工具来定时执行这些脚本。
4. 数据可视化与质量检查:让数据说话
数据可视化是将质量检查的结果通过图表等形式呈现出来,以便更好地理解质量状况,并及时发现问题。
常用的开源数据可视化工具:
- Grafana: 适用于展示时序数据,例如设备运行参数、不良品数量等。
- Kibana: 适用于展示日志数据,例如设备报警日志、操作员操作日志等。
- Apache ECharts: 适用于创建各种类型的图表,例如柱状图、饼图、折线图等。
示例:使用Grafana展示不良品数量的时序数据
- 将不良品数量的数据存储到时序数据库(例如:InfluxDB)中。
- 在Grafana中配置数据源,连接到InfluxDB。
- 创建图表面板,选择不良品数量作为数据源,并设置合适的图表类型和时间范围。
数据可视化的价值:
- 快速发现问题: 通过图表可以直观地发现异常数据,例如不良品数量突然增加。
- 深入分析问题: 可以通过钻取图表,查看更详细的数据,例如不良品产生的原因。
- 有效沟通协作: 数据可视化可以帮助不同部门的人员更好地理解质量状况,促进沟通和协作。
5. 用开源工具搭建定制化质量检查系统:DIY你的质控未来
以下是一个使用开源工具搭建定制化质量检查系统的示例流程:
- 数据采集: 使用Logstash等工具从不同来源采集数据,例如设备运行数据、操作员操作数据、客户投诉数据等。
- 数据存储: 将采集到的数据存储到Elasticsearch等搜索引擎中。
- 数据分析: 使用Python或R语言编写脚本,对数据进行清洗、转换和分析。
- 数据可视化: 使用Kibana或Grafana等工具将分析结果可视化。
- 自动化报告: 使用Jenkins等自动化工具定时执行数据分析脚本,自动生成报告,并将异常情况推送给相关人员。
开源工具的优势:
- 灵活性: 可以根据自己的需求定制系统。
- 可扩展性: 可以随着业务的发展不断完善系统。
- 成本效益: 可以避免高昂的商业软件费用。
总之,质量检查不是简单的“填表”,而是一个持续的、数据驱动的改进过程。拥抱开源工具,构建定制化的质量检查系统,让你的企业在2026年拥有更强大的竞争力。